Kissa Tanto
Kissa Tanto is an intimate Japanese-Italian fusion restaurant occupying the upper floor of a heritage building in Vancouver's Chinatown, blending the delicate flavours of Japan with the warmth of Italian cooking. The menu features dishes like charcoal udon with dungeness crab, yuzu tagliatelle with hand-cut Wagyu, and elegant crudos, alongside sake, Barolo, and classic cocktails. The room is deliberately small — a single large table seating a maximum of six — making it a memorable destination for cyclists seeking a special post-ride dinner in a historic neighbourhood.
